Tumbled Amazonite Pebbles, 1 lb Matt Hughes worn for the kind ofPolished amazonite tumbled and sold by the pound: a blue green microcline feldspar named for the Amazon, though most of what reaches the lapidary trade today comes from Madagascar. The color runs from pale sky to deep teal, often streaked with the white feldspar veining that marks the stone as natural.
